    I just picked up an FL70 with a 3126 and I have a few questions:
    1. Is it the high torque model?
    2. Was it over hauled? (500,000 on odometer, 700 on hr meter)
    Cat Serial number is 7AS17780
    Can anyone help?!

    Truck left the factory at 250hp and 650ft/lb
    Last ecm report was in 2007. Shows 538992 miles and 34670hrs. Hours seems crazy high for that type of mileage. Either idled a lot or incorrect readings.
    It could have been overhauled. No idea without talking to the previous owners

    Thanks for the info. It's odd that the hour meter is now at 700 and there was only 20,000 miles put on it in 11 years. Do they ever reset the hour meter when a motor is replaced or overhauled?

    No replacing the hour meter is not a standard procedure during an overhaul.
    Most likely failed and was replaced due to that

    Rare to see on older truck ECM mileage and hours matching hour meter or odometer. Once they went to digital setups, hour meter is usually from engine ECM and mileage from cab ecu.
